Title RNA-Seq of kidney glomeruli and renal tubules from Type 2 diabetic (db/db) and non-diabetic mice
Organism Mus musculus
Experiment type Expression profiling by high throughput sequencing
Summary We investigated the gene expression profiles of RNA isolated from kidney glomeruli and renal tubules from aged, 24 week old type-2 diabetic (db/db) and non-diabetic mice
 
Overall design In order to investigate the consequences of hyperglycemia on the pathogenesis and progression of diabetic nephropathy Kidney glomeruli and renal tubules, glomeruli and renal tubules were isolated from 9 db/db mice and 9 db/m mice. Each sample included glomeruli from 3 mice, and three independent biological replicate samples were sequenced from each group. RNA was purified for RNA-Seq analysis on the Illumina HiSeq 4000. The goal of the project was to generate comprehensive list of RNA genes differentially regulated between the two conditions in order to identify novel targets for further study.
